Water Soluble Packaging Market Overview: Transition from Films to Functional Rigid Formats
Water Soluble Packaging Market Trends Driven by Regulation, Detergents, and Industrial Chemicals
The water soluble packaging market is evolving from a niche sustainability solution into a functional replacement for conventional plastic packaging across detergents, agrochemicals, and industrial chemicals. Historically dominated by polyvinyl alcohol (PVA/PVOH) films used in unit-dose laundry pods and dishwasher tablets, the market is now entering a second innovation cycle focused on structural rigidity, cold-water solubility, and microplastic elimination. This transition is being driven less by consumer novelty and more by regulatory mandates, handling safety requirements, and waste reduction targets imposed on chemical producers and FMCG brands.
On the manufacturing side, companies such as Kuraray, Aicello, Sekisui Specialty Chemicals, and Changzhou Water Soluble Co. continue to dominate upstream PVOH resin and film production, supplying base materials to converters globally. Downstream, packaging specialists including MonoSol (a Kuraray company), Arrow Greentech, Amtrex Nature Care, and Soltec Developments are expanding application-specific formats tailored to detergents, dyes, cement additives, and crop protection chemicals. Early 2026 marks a structural inflection point as manufacturers begin scaling rigid water-soluble containers—a departure from flexible sachets and films. These rigid formats are engineered for bulk dry powders and are designed to dissolve fully inside industrial mixing tanks, eliminating plastic drums and reducing operator exposure to hazardous chemicals. This innovation is particularly relevant for mining chemicals, construction admixtures, and specialty agrochemicals, where packaging disposal and worker safety remain persistent cost centers.
Water Soluble Packaging Market Trends Driven by Regulation, Detergents, and Industrial Chemicals
One of the strongest demand accelerators remains the detergent and home care sector. In late 2025, Notpla significantly expanded its partnerships with European detergent brands by commercializing seaweed-based, microplastic-free laundry sachets capable of dissolving in cold water at temperatures as low as 15°C. This technical capability directly aligns with upcoming 2026 EU sustainability and energy efficiency mandates, which increasingly favor cold-wash cycles to reduce household energy consumption. Unlike traditional PVOH systems, Notpla’s bio-based material platform also addresses growing scrutiny around synthetic polymer residues, even when labeled as water soluble.
Beyond home care, industrial and institutional buyers are emerging as high-value adopters. Chemical producers are under pressure to reduce Scope 3 emissions and packaging waste, making water soluble containers an attractive alternative to HDPE bottles and laminated sacks. This is pushing packaging manufacturers to invest in thicker-gauge soluble materials, controlled dissolution rates, and moisture-resistant secondary packaging, enabling storage stability without compromising end-use solubility. As a result, the market is shifting from commodity sachets toward application-engineered packaging systems, often co-developed with chemical formulators.
From an opportunity standpoint, the water soluble packaging market is increasingly defined by performance credibility rather than sustainability claims alone. Manufacturers that can demonstrate compatibility with automated filling lines, predictable dissolution behavior, and compliance with chemical handling standards are best positioned to scale. As regulations tighten around single-use plastics and microplastics, particularly in Europe, Japan, and select U.S. states, water soluble packaging is transitioning from an optional green alternative to a strategic compliance-enabling technology.
